Brown Banded Cat Shark (Chiloscyllium punctatum) 

The Black Banded Cat Shark, also known as the Brownbanded Bamboo Shark, earns its name from the cat-like barbels near its mouth that resemble whiskers. Its body is cream-colored with broad, dark black stripes, and as it matures, large, muted brown spots may appear between these stripes. This bottom-dwelling shark is a popular choice for home aquariums but requires careful consideration due to its size and specific needs. It grows relatively slowly but requires an aquarium of at least 360 gallons to accommodate its adult size. The tank should have a sand substrate to prevent injuries to its sensitive abdomen, as coarser substrates can cause scratches and infections. Additionally, the Black Banded Cat Shark should never be exposed to copper-based medications. Feeding can be challenging at first. Initially, it may be necessary to use small pieces of cleaned squid or live saltwater feeder shrimp to encourage feeding.
